The four elements of a successful fermentation bed

Many of our friends already have a good understanding of the pigs raised in fermentation beds. But when using Jinpo pigpen fermentation beds, what should you be aware of? The key to whether the fermentation bed works well lies in the microbial activity within it. Several factors influence this activity, which can be divided into internal and external causes. Now, let’s look at the external factors that affect microbial activity: 1. **Temperature**: Functional bacteria grow and reproduce most rapidly between 10-15°C. If the temperature drops below 5°C, they enter a dormant state. In such cases, artificial heating is usually needed to restart the process. Once the fermentation generates enough heat, the temperature will stabilize on its own. 2. **Humidity**: The optimal moisture content for the functional bacteria is between 50-60%. If it's too low, their activity slows down. If it's too high, poor ventilation can occur. Maintaining this humidity range not only supports microbial activity but also ensures a comfortable environment for the pigs. 3. **Nutritional Composition**: The litter contains a lot of lignin, which provides a rich carbon source for the functional bacteria. Pig waste offers nitrogen and minerals, helping the bacteria multiply quickly and break down organic matter, reducing odors effectively. 4. **Oxygen Supply**: The top layer of the litter, often made of sawdust, is loose and allows good air circulation. This ensures sufficient oxygen for the microbes. However, if the litter becomes compacted due to pressure, time, or foreign materials, you can manually loosen it or make small holes to improve ventilation.
